A flexible and economical process has been
commercialised for heat-shrinkable products
which utilizes reactive silane-groups, which
will crosslink in a humid environment.
The moisture crosslinkable polyolefins are linked through a
C-Si-O-Si-C moiety, rather than a C-C bond. The crosslinking
usually takes place around 80 degrees Celsius.
Moisture crosslinking offers a greater processing
latitude, as the fabrication does not have to
take place below the peroxide decomposition
temperature as required in the peroxide crosslinking
process.
Additionally, the extruded tubing in the moisture
crosslinkable process can be cooled quickly
during the extrusion process, instead of beginning
an increasing thermal cycle to decompose the
peroxide.
